Parker’s Tale of Survival

In the dense woods of South Carolina, Parker, a brown and white Doodle, found himself abandoned by his breeder, left to navigate unfamiliar territory alongside his canine companions. With trust shattered and faith in humanity waning, Parker sought solace amidst the pine needles, his makeshift bed in the wilderness.

A Desperate Cry for Help

Thankfully, dog rescuers soon discovered Parker’s plight, but coaxing him from his prickly refuge proved challenging. Traumatized and distrustful, Parker clung to his solitary sanctuary, his spirit battered by betrayal and abandonment.

A Glimmer of Hope

After days of evading rescuers, Parker finally surrendered, allowing himself to be brought to Halfway There Rescue in Charlotte, North Carolina. There, amidst compassionate care and understanding, Parker began his journey from fear to trust.

Finding Comfort in Companionship

With time and patience, Parker’s transition to his forever home was facilitated by the presence of canine companions, particularly Malala, a rescue husky-pit mix known for her gentle demeanor. Together, they forged bonds of friendship and trust, guiding Parker towards healing and happiness.

Embracing a Brighter Future

Through the love and support of his foster family, Parker blossomed from a timid and troubled pup into a joyful and carefree companion. His playful antics and boundless enthusiasm serve as a testament to the resilience of dogs, their capacity for forgiveness, and the transformative power of love.
